Expert Insights

Independent market analyst David Dierking, who holds a long position in VTI, notes that the ETF’s broad, diversified exposure is a critical risk mitigator in the current volatile macro environment. Unlike sector-specific ETFs or concentrated individual stock portfolios, VTI’s cross-market exposure means downside from geopolitical shocks to any single sector (such as tech supply chain disruptions or consumer discretionary demand weakness) is offset by outperformance in defensive or beneficiary sectors including energy, defense, and consumer staples. A key structural shift supporting VTI’s 2026 performance is the broadening of U.S. earnings growth beyond the small cohort of megacap tech firms that drove 60% of S&P 500 earnings gains between 2023 and 2025. For 2026, small and mid-cap firms are projected to contribute 42% of total U.S. public company earnings growth, as reshoring investments, industrial expansion, and steady household spending lift smaller firms that are underrepresented in cap-weighted benchmarks concentrated in the largest 10 stocks. VTI’s equal exposure across market caps captures this upside that is missed by narrow large-cap focused funds. The ETF’s ultra-low expense ratio also delivers material long-term value for small investors: Morningstar 2026 data shows the average expense ratio for broad U.S. equity ETFs stands at 0.30%, meaning VTI’s fee structure is 90% lower than peer products. For a $500 initial investment compounded at 8% annually over 30 years, the fee savings relative to the average peer ETF amounts to more than $1,200, a material difference for retail investors building long-term wealth. While rising inflation and emerging labor market weakness pose downside risks, historical data from the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is shows broad U.S. equities deliver positive real returns in 78% of periods where inflation runs between 3% and 4%, as corporate pricing power passes through input cost increases to consumers, supporting earnings stability. For investors with a 3+ year time horizon, VTI balances upside exposure to broad U.S. economic growth with downside protection from sector and single-stock volatility, making it a high-conviction allocation for small-ticket investments under $500 at 2026 market levels.
